Surrounded by rumors of having an affair while he was in a relationship with Selena Gomez, Justin Bieber said Friday that reports create false stories about him being a bad guy.  

Rumors surfaced citing an insider who said the 18-year-old "Boyfriend" singer cheated on Gomez with a nursing student. The source said Milyn "Mimi" Jenson went to Bieber's home in Calabasas in December where the Canadian singer then performed sexual acts on her. Bieber never took off his clothes, the source added, but he disrobed Jenson and began kissing her before she got scared and left.

Bieber, who is currently on tour to promote his album "Believe," took time out of his busy schedule to address the reports. He wrote on Twitter, "some of the rumors about me are just so ridiculous u gotta laugh. people are creative. kinda over it. im a good guy. that's all."

Bieber's acoustic album, "Believe Acoustic," will be released on Jan. 29 but one of his new songs, "Yellow Raincoat," already leaked online. Dubbed Bieber's "Selena Gomez love song" following the couple's split, it includes sentimental lyrics rumored to be addressed to the former Disney star.

Bieber is currently on the U.S. leg of his "Believe" tour. Starting February he goes to Europe, and then to Dubai and South Africa in May. He will continue to travel through June and July, and in August he will be back performing in the U.S.
